CVE-2023-24411: WordPress BNE Testimonials Plugin <= 2.0.7 is vulnerable to Cross Site Scripting (XSS)

Auth. (contributor+) Stored Cross-Site Scripting (XSS) vulnerability in Kerry Kline BNE Testimonials plugin <= 2.0.7 versions.

Plain-English summary

A logged-in WordPress user with contributor-level access or higher could store malicious script through the BNE Testimonials plugin. When another user views the affected content, the script could run in their browser. This is not a server takeover by itself, but it can support account abuse, content tampering, or data exposure in affected WordPress sites.

Executive priority

Treat this as a moderate web application risk. Prioritize affected public WordPress sites with many editors, contractors, or shared contributor accounts. The business urgency is lower than unauthenticated remote code execution, but remediation should not wait if contributor accounts are loosely controlled.

Technical view

CVE-2023-24411 is a stored XSS issue in Kerry Kline BNE Testimonials for WordPress, reported for versions up to 2.0.7. It is mapped to CWE-79 with CVSS 3.1 score 6.5. The vector requires network access, low privileges, user interaction, and has changed scope with low confidentiality, integrity, and availability impact.

Likely exposure

Exposure is likely limited to WordPress sites running BNE Testimonials version 2.0.7 or earlier where untrusted or broadly assigned contributor-level accounts exist.

Exploitation context

The source bundle does not show CISA KEV listing or other evidence of active exploitation. Exploitation requires authenticated contributor-level access or higher and a victim viewing affected stored content. Public sources provided do not include exploit details, payloads, or confirmed attacks.

Mitigation direction

  • Inventory WordPress sites for the BNE Testimonials plugin and installed version.
  • Check vendor, WordPress plugin, or Patchstack guidance for a fixed version or official remediation.
  • Update the plugin if a supported fixed release is available.
  • Disable or remove the plugin if no safe supported release is available.
  • Limit contributor-level access to trusted users only.
  • Review existing testimonial content for unexpected script-like markup.

Validation and detection

  • Confirm whether BNE Testimonials is installed on each WordPress site.
  • Record the installed plugin version and compare it against the <=2.0.7 affected range.
  • Review user roles for accounts with contributor privileges or higher.
  • Verify remediation status after update, disablement, or removal.
  • Check security monitoring for suspicious content changes around testimonial functionality.
